StubHub Just Signed The NBA's First Jersey Ad Deal

Ticket company StubHub has signed the NBA's first jersey ad deal and will have its logo on Philadelphia 76ers jerseys beginning in the 2017-18 season.

The deal comes after the NBA on April 15 approved the sale of jersey sponsorships as part of a three-year pilot program.

An ESPN report said, "the team has sold all three seasons at $5 million a year, with the option to extend the contract with StubHub should the league continue to allow the 2½-by-2½-inch logo patch to be on the jerseys in the future."

"This marks another groundbreaking first for the Philadelphia 76ers and StubHub. Our brands are now inextricably linked as we create lifelong memories for our fans in Philadelphia and around the world," said Philadelphia 76ers CEO Scott O'Neil said in a statement.
